Firefox 4 – likes and dislikes

April 1, 2011   /   by Marco  / Categories :  Business

I’m sure we all heard and tried the latest Firefox 4. Everyone has been commenting about the new features and what they like about the latest version. I thought I’d just give my feedback and review:

Likes
It does seem much faster compared to the old one.
The top menu is customisable
Tabs look much better
Doesn’t seem to be too CPU intensive
Has the Firefox Sync function which allows you to sync your history, passwords, bookmarks and even open tabs across all your devices. I have an Android and this function works well

Dislikes
The Firefox version on the Android is annoying me. Everytime I swipe too far to the left it bring the tab menu. That’s annoying.
